Word of the Day – Coddiwomple

By August 14, 2020Word of the Day

Coddiwomple (verb)

kod-ee-wom-pl

to travel in a purposeful manner towards a vague destination.

Appeared online, late 2010s, not yet in the OED.

Example sentences

“I like to coddiwomple in my van rather than make firm plans of a destination.”
